WebWith your Microsoft Access Database open, click on the ball (1) in the upper right hand corner, and ‘Click’ on the ‘Access Options’ button (2) This will open ‘Access Options’ … WebThe process of using an Access database in a trusted location follows these broad steps: Use the Trust Center to find or create a trusted location. Save, move, or copy an Access database to the trusted location. Open and use the database.

WebOpen Access on it’s own from your windows start menu. Then click Options on the bottom left. Click Trust Center and then Trust Center Settings. Then click Trusted Locations, and … WebYou can also set registry keys using VBA within Access, but that will only work if the database is already in a trusted location. Access 2016/2024: …
